Punta Cana weather planning: rain, boat days and flexible bookings
A holiday forecast should help you organize flexible plans, not promise a particular beach day. Separate seasonal patterns from the forecast for your date, and let the operator confirm whether a weather-dependent activity will run.

Keep weather-sensitive trips away from the last day
If a boat excursion is important to you, leave another suitable day in the itinerary when possible. Ask how rescheduling works and whether availability is guaranteed after a cancellation. Do not interpret light rain at the hotel as proof that sea conditions are safe at the departure port.
Read the difference between cancellation choices
Check what happens when the operator cancels compared with when you decide not to attend. Ask about refunds, date changes and any separately booked transport. Save the terms before paying. A general statement that an activity is weather-dependent does not explain the financial conditions by itself.
Prepare a lower-commitment alternative
Keep one relaxed hotel day or an indoor option that does not require another nonrefundable booking. Protect documents and electronics during transfers and carry footwear suitable for wet surfaces. During official weather alerts, follow local authorities, the hotel and transport providers instead of relying on a general travel article.
A planning example
Place the boat day early enough in the stay that another day could work if the operator changes the departure. Keep one low-commitment plan available and check whether a date change affects your hotel pickup. If the excursion is canceled, obtain the operator’s written confirmation before buying a replacement activity with different terms.
Frequently asked questions
Does a rain icon mean the whole day is lost?
It does not describe every hour or location. Read the detailed forecast and use the operator’s decision for the specific activity.
Can I demand a refund because it is cloudy?
Review the agreed cancellation terms. Cloud cover alone does not establish that the booked service has been canceled.
